    It is vital to note: The software does not guess your password. It finds the actual decryption keys left behind on the drive. Without those keys, modern AES-256 encryption is mathematically unbreakable. Hence, the software’s success rate depends entirely on the residual data on your disk.

    Q2: Does the license key expire? No. ElcomSoft licenses are permanent for the major version you purchased (e.g., version 8.x). You will need to pay a discounted upgrade fee for version 9.x.

    Q3: Will the license key work on Mac or Linux? No. This software is native Windows-based. You may run it inside a Windows virtual machine, provided you pass through the physical disk controller.

    Q5: What if the software with my license key says "No keys found"? That means your specific encryption keys have been cryptographically wiped or overwritten. Even a legitimate license cannot resurrect data that physically no longer exists on the platters. Your only hope at that point is a professional clean-room forensics lab (costing $1,000+).
